Not only do diferent DOS Internet applications have different ways of using
WATTCP.CFG, some DOS Internet applications call it something else, such as
PATH.CFG or CURRCONN.CFG.  Net-Tamer has none of this stuff.  UKA_PPP doesn't
recognize include= in WATTCP.CFG, nor does it recognize environment variables
like %MY_IP%.
